If Paris Jackson, whom recently atttempted suicide, wants Debbie Rowe as her legal guardian, Debbie Rowe will accept the position.

Debbie earlier voiced concern about the welfare of Paris but accepted Katherine as guardian as long as the kids were protected.  With Paris Jackson's suicide attempt, the guardian position could change.  

A probate court judge was ordered an investigation into the "health, education and welfare" of Paris Jackson following her suicide attempt. The court investigation will recommend any changes necessary for Paris Jackson's welfare, including a possible guardian change.

Katherine Jackson and TJ Jackson.  But that could change if the judge determines the current arrangement is not serving Paris well.

Paris has been increasingly frustrated that her grandmother is not "connected" to her life.  That's a big reason why the teen has struck up what has become an intense relationship with Debbie. The judge would take Debbie seriously, given the fact that she's the biological mother with a meaningful relationship with Paris.

"There have been communications between the court and counsel and we're completely supportive of the court's actions," Katherine Jackson's attorney, Perry Sanders Jr. said about the court investigation. Katherine Jackson only cares about Paris's welfare right now.

He has said 15-year-old Paris Jackson is doing ok and is physically fine, receiving appropriate medical treatment after attempting suicide.

Paris Jackson was hospitalized following an attempted suicide this week. Paris was rushed to the hospital from her Calabasas, Calif., family home early Wednesday morning after she attempted to commit suicide. Celebrities are sending their love and tweeting encouraging messages to Paris Jackson.

Paris Jackson has had more to deal with in her 15 years than most teenagers. The death of her father must have taken a toll on the fragile girl whom displayed devastation in front of the world at Michael Jackson's funeral.

Her family situation is also less than desirable. Paris has constantly slammed her aunts and uncles in the media and has publicly stated that she only trusts her grandmother, Michael's mother. Paris Jackson fortunately does seem to have a strong bond with her two brothers, Blanket and Prince, however they clash on their views on mother Debbie Rowe.

The clash has confused Paris about her relationship with her mother, Debbie Rowe. Prince still holds a great deal of anger towards Rowe and is saddened to hear of his sister's newly kindled relationship with their mother.

In recent weeks, Rowe has spent an increasing amount of time with Paris Jackson - watching her perform in her school play, taking her out to lunch, and hosting her at her Palmdale ranch. Once alienated from her former in-laws, Rowe has the blessing of Paris's grandmother and legal co-guardian, Katherine Jackson, who sees her as a good influence.

"Paris has been going through a lot of teenage angst and feels a little bit unloved," says a source. "So about three months ago Paris reached out to her mother and told her she wanted to establish a relationship with her. Debbie was open to it, and Katherine Jackson is supportive of the developing relationship."

Since then, Paris has spent two weekends with Rowe in Palmdale, helping her with her horses. "She's enjoyed telling friends in L.A. how she's helping take care of a pregnant mare on the ranch, and even how she was recently chased by a chicken."

In recent times the source says that Paris and Prince are not as close as they used to be, partly because of Paris's relationship with her mother.
